Two Lenses

Two Lenses As I straddle my oak here and now down below me they’re having a cow my mother turns white my father ignites I survey every yard and say: ”WOW!” Lament for my oak and much better days The weather betrays the bend and the sway Climb up with my saw (it sticks in my craw) To cut memories and moments away.
